<?
function save_pic_to_db($file,$file_name,$file_type)
{
   global $DB;   if( $file == "" || $file == "none" )
   {
     return 0;
   }   $image_content = addslashes(fread(fopen($file,"r"),filesize($file)));
   $DB->query("insert into PIC values(null,'$file_name','$file_type','$image_content')");   return $DB->insert_id();
}
?>

解决方案 »

  1.   

    谢谢dgj(我是一匹狼)。我是一个新手,请问该函数里的参数是如何得到的。
      

  2.   

    http://www.hafeletide.com/showphp.php?id=121
    你去看看这篇文章吧,比较详细了
      

  3.   

    请到PHP的“已解决”区内找到“菜妹小七关于图片入库”的贴子在里面我已经放了全部过程的代码。
      

  4.   


    我按照sunblue(猫总要吃老鼠的) 介绍的文章做的。可是当传完图片后,数据库没有任何变化。无论我传输几张图片,返回的ID永远是0。请问为什么? 我用的是win98+PHPTriad2.11“Server API”是CGI。和这有关系吗?